Crosland’s The Hourglass is a miniature tone poem for the intermediate pianist. Its success lies in the fusion of a clear extra-musical image (the hourglass) with specific technical challenges (cross-rhythm, legato descent, rubato). The piece rewards students who listen beyond the barline and think of time not as strict meter, but as physical, audible flow.
